random info on the Disney Princess line
From Answers.com
Quote:
Character list
Snow White (Snow White and the Seven Dwarfs)
Cinderella (Cinderella)
Princess Aurora (Sleeping Beauty)
Princess Ariel (The Little Mermaid)
Belle (Beauty and the Beast)
Princess Jasmine (Aladdin)
Pocahontas (Pocahontas)
Mulan (Mulan)
On the Princess Collection 2 CD songs by Meg (Hercules), Maid Marian (Robin Hood) and Nala (The Lion King) are included as well.
...
One major criticism of the Disney Princess line is that Mulan is not a princess as she is neither being born or having married into royalty. Mulan does not become a princess at any point since her love interest is not a member of royalty. Similarly, most "Disney Princess" material relating to Belle depicts her world as it was before the Beast became human and, thus, before she was, presumably, married to him.
Similarly, Princess Eilonwy (The Black Cauldron) and Princess Kida (Atlantis: The Lost Empire) are excluded from the line, despite both being real princesses. The main reason for this is the fact that both Atlantis: The Lost Empire and The Black Cauldron were critical failures and therefore not popular to both consumers' and Disney's eyes. Princess Tiger Lily (Peter Pan) is also excluded, possibly because she provides competition for Wendy. Lastly, Megara (Meg), the wife of Hercules, is not included. Though not portrayed as one in Disney’s Hercules, in mythology Megara is the princess of Thebes. In any case she is the wife of a son of King Zeus, which would seem equal to the status of a princess.
